Spirit squad sparks new movement with “The Eagle” hand sign
Tennessee Tech’s Spirit Programs Coordinator Jordan Benedict is starting a new hand sign movement at Tech. The sign, called “the Eagle,” involves sticking out your thumb and little finger horizontally, representing an eagle in flight. The phrase “wings up” is a cue for audiences to hold up the sign.
